    Whenever you plan to travel and decide to purchase insurance MAKE SURE THE COMPANY YOU PURCHASE IT FROM IS NOT FROM TRIP ASSURED!!! 😡

    Stay away or find another insurance company. I purchase insurance from them for an important meeting. The airline cancelled my flight. By this I wasnt able to attend my meeting and it didnt make any sense flying out so I called the insurance company and provided the paperwork even a letter from the airline indicating the flight was cancelled. To make a long story short, I had LOT’S of problems and am not going to be reimbursed for my hotel charges. 🙁 So I am out $800.00!

    According to Trip Assured if your airline cancels your flight and reschedules it for the following day (more than 10 hours) they, Trip Assure, considers that a delay NOT A CANCELLATION and you WILL NOT GET YOUR MONEY BACK!!!

    So stay clear from that travel insurance company! I AM NOT HAPPY AND DONT WANT ANYONE BEING RIPPED OFF AS I WAS!
